About this event
Being present in the moment is all about being conscious of where you are, what you see, and what you hear. One fun way to do this is through birdwatching! Do you know how many different sparrows there are in our city? Have you seen hawks around recently? Together campers will take a walk each morning to take in the neighborhood, sight birds, and challenge themselves to identify and sketch local birds. Each afternoon, participants will learn about local birds and their habitats. With the help of a professional artist, campers will document their sightings through plein air drawings in a personal sketch journal. Born in Kenya, educated in England, and now living in Philadelphia as a neighbor of TPS, Bhavisha Patel is an artist who came to various mediums from a love of life experiences and a desire to express them.
